Manufacturer Guidelines and Best Practices

Adhering to manufacturer guidelines is pivotal in maintaining the health of e-bike batteries. Most manufacturers provide clear instructions regarding charging times and practices. Typically, e-bike batteries take between 3 to 6 hours to charge fully, depending on the model and battery capacity.

Smart Charging Technology

Advancements in battery technology have introduced smart charging features in many e-bikes. This technology automatically ceases the charging process once the battery is full, mitigating the risks associated with overcharging. E-bikes equipped with this feature offer riders peace of mind when leaving their bikes plugged in for extended periods.

Monitoring Battery Health

Regularly monitoring the battery’s health and charging habits contributes to prolonged battery life. Avoiding habitual overnight charging, especially without smart charging technology, is advisable. Ensuring the battery is not exposed to extreme temperatures and is stored properly also aids in maintaining its optimal health.
